Unable to Load Report in Power BI Service Suddenly

Hi, Our customers access Power BI reports through a custom UI portal where we have embedded Power BI. We allow users to create new reports through this UI, based on a standard semantic model we provide. Whenever they create a new report from this model, the report is saved in the Power BI Service with a new report ID.

 

Recently, customers have been unable to load a report they created through the UI. When we try to open it directly in the Power BI Service, it only displays “report loading” and never finishes loading . We are also unable to download the PBIX file because the report won’t load, and it was loading earlier.

 

Could anyone advise how to troubleshoot this issue as we are unable to download the pbix?

If the report is stuck on “Loading your report” in the Power BI Service and never finishes, the issue is usually related to the semantic model (dataset), permissions, or a recent change in the service rather than the report file itself. Since the report was working earlier and was created from a shared semantic model, the first thing to check is whether the underlying semantic model is still accessible and refreshing correctly. Try opening the semantic model directly in the workspace, check its refresh history, and confirm there are no credential or gateway errors.

 

Also verify that the users (and the embedding service principal, if applicable) still have proper permissions on both the report and the semantic model. If this is embedded via a custom portal, confirm that the embed token is being generated correctly and hasn’t changed due to permission or workspace updates.

 

If the report won’t open in the Service, you unfortunately won’t be able to download the PBIX from there. In that case, try these steps:

  • Duplicate the report from the workspace (if possible).
  • Rebind the report to the semantic model.
  • Create a new blank report connected to the same semantic model to see if it loads.
  • Check the browser developer console (F12) for any errors when the report tries to load.

 

If none of these work, it may be a backend service issue, and raising a Microsoft support ticket with the Report ID, Workspace ID, and Correlation ID (from browser dev tools or error details) would be the next step.

 

Since it was working before and suddenly stopped, this often points to a service-side issue or a semantic model change rather than corruption of the report itself.

As per our understanding , users create reports from a shared semantic model via your embedded portal. The report gets saved with a new Report ID in Power BI Service, but now:
If the report is stuck on “report loading” and won’t open in Power BI Service, this is usually a Service-side issue rather than an embedding issue.

Key Things to Check

  • Semantic Model Status – Check if the dataset recently refreshed, failed, or had schema changes (removed/renamed fields can break reports).
  • Capacity Issues (Premium/Fabric) – Verify memory/CPU pressure or evictions in Capacity Metrics. Reports may hang if resources aren’t available.
  • Custom Visuals – A broken or outdated custom visual can cause infinite loading.
  • Browser Test – Try Incognito/different browser to rule out caching.
  • Rebind or Clone via REST API – Attempt to rebind the report to the dataset or clone it. If the cloned version works, the original report metadata may be corrupted.

Important Note

If the report was created directly in the Service (not from Desktop), downloading the PBIX may not be possible anyway.

If none of the above resolves it, raise a Microsoft support ticket with:
• Report ID
• Dataset ID
• Correlation ID from browser DevTools

Most commonly, this is caused by dataset schema changes, corrupted report metadata, or capacity pressure.

Have you checked your capacity usage in the service? Generaly this happens when your capacity is full and throttling occurs.
